Are you looking for a great opportunity to be at the forefront of contributing to our test management process to support our transformation to a DevSecOps approach? This will be alongside supporting current test management activities in a waterfall approach to ensure we deliver quality products to our production environment.

You will be working on a programme of work to convert our main critical infrastructure blood supply system from a Delphi to C# code base where donor, patient and colleague safety is paramount. The system provides our colleagues functionality to support business processes from controlling donor records and appointments, blood product manufacture and testing, stock control through to fulfilment of orders.

You will utilise your leadership, negotiation and communications skills to liaise with wider SDLC teams to deliver change.

This is a 6.5-year programme which started in and there is plenty of scope for you to bring your experience and knowledge to the management, maturity and development of our test management capability. Main duties of the job

In this role you will play a key role in the modernisation of blood technology, which includes the conversion to a .net / C# code base. Your responsibilities will include :

  • Leading a team of senior testers to deliver a thorough and robust testing capability within the blood technology product centre to ensure the safe and secure delivery of technology change to a national critical application into the business.
  • Acting as a line manager and mentor for all senior test engineers and test engineers within the blood technology product centre as well as for the wider testing community of practice within DDTS.
  • Focussing predominantly on test planning and management but will still be expected to participate in testing delivery work when required
  • Ensuring the agreed test management process is correctly followed in a timely nature by all stakeholders.
  • Providing regular progress updates and metrics to inform the test function and provide input into regular Programme updates.
  • Running stand up meetings with all stakeholders to ensure testing is running effectively and actively support the team remove any blockers to test progress.
  • Providing a single point of contact for management of testing.

About You

Experience and Knowledge

  • Significant direct experience in the role of system test engineer / software manager or equivalent.
  • Expert knowledge in “black box” and “white box” testing.
  • Good knowledge of test management, estimation, monitoring and control.
  • Significant experience in testing software systems utilizing Oracle and Microsoft .NET technologies, along with extensive proficiency in using Microsoft Office.
  • Knowledge of relevant legislation and its application e.g. GMP.
  • Knowledge of software testing in an Agile / Lean software development environment.
  • Good knowledge of software testing standards e.g. BS-1 & BS-2
  • Qualifications and Training

  • Masters Degree level qualification in a related subject or equivalent experience.
  • Postgraduate diploma in software testing or equivalent relevant experience
  • Certification in software testing or test automation from a recognised body (e.g. ISTQB) or equivalent experience
  • Demonstrates commitment to own continued professional development (CPD)
